If a large percentage of the class seeks permission to attend an activity at the same time, the instructor may elect to reschedule or hold class at their discretion. Students are responsible for making up any examinations or assessments missed during their absence. Any change in class or testing schedule to accommodate an excused absence is at the discretion of the IOR. The IOR must notify the Office of Academic Affairs when students are taking exams at times other than when originally scheduled. Student Leave Requests from Clinic Students wishing to obtain leave from clinic must refer to the syllabus for the course. A student’s leave request may be denied if their clinic performance is unsatisfactory. Students with excused absences may be required to make up missed clinic sessions. Service Chiefs may require the student to obtain coverage in the clinic to lessen the impact on patient care in the UEC. Switches for clinic leave are limited to two per quarter (one initiated by the student and one at the request of another student). • Third year clinic: Students wishing to obtain leave from clinic must make the request in writing at least four weeks in advance to the IOR and Service Chief. For highly attended events such as conferences, requests must be submitted at least eight weeks in advance. Any excused absence will be granted at the discretion of the IOR and Service Chief. • Fourth year clinic: Students wishing to obtain leave from clinic must make the request in writing at least four weeks in advance to the IOR and respective Service Chief(s) (for internal clinics), or the Director of Externships and site supervisor (for external clinics). Any excused absence will be granted at the discretion of the IOR and Service Chief(s), or, by the Director of Externships and external site supervisor. Leave of Absence Upon petition in writing to the Dean for Academic Affairs, a student in good standing may be granted up to a one year leave of absence for extenuating circumstances. Course Exemption The requirements for exemption are at the discretion of the IOR. The basis of the determination is typically either (a) evidence of prior satisfactory completion of equivalent coursework or (b) the passing of a prerequisite examination. Upon the granting of an exemption, the instructor should forward a written statement to the Registrar indicating the basis of the exemption. Such students will receive the letter "X" on the transcript in place of a grade for the course. Auditing Courses Permission to audit is on a space-available basis, in compliance with appropriate state statutes, and is at the discretion of the IOR with permission of the Office of Academic Affairs. The auditor shall attend without formal recognition (i.e., transcript credit.) Requests to audit are handled by the Office of Student Affairs, which shall communicate with the appropriate department chair and IOR of the course being requested for audit. Students may appeal a decision relating to this policy in writing to the Dean.
